Black History Month 2023 at Furman

The Furman community will have many opportunities this February to commemorate Black History Month. Sponsored by the Center for Inclusive Communities (CIC) and several other campus organizations, the schedule includes discussions of history, justice and mental health; film, theater and music performances; a skate party, games and other social activities.
